Grass fire closes Highway 22 in Diamond Valley

A call came in at around 3 p.m. for reports of a fire in Diamond Valley on a hill near Highway 22 in between the communities of Black Diamond and Turner Valley.

Crews are on scene of a grass fire between Turner Valley and Black Diamond near Highway 22 and the Friendship Trail.

At around 3 p.m. on Tuesday, April 25, crews were called for reports of a fire in Diamond Valley on a hill near Highway 22 in between the communities of Black Diamond and Turner Valley.

The fire is contained, but Highway 22 between Black Diamond and Turner Valley is closed. The closure is expected to be in place until the fire is fully out.

The first call reported an approximately five-acre fire with flames four to five feet high with power lines in the area threatened.

Crews from the Black Diamond, Turner Valley and Okotoks fire departments were dispatched to the call.
